## LockerFlow Access — Runbook Bits for Plugin Folks

If your plugin can't open a locker at a Tumblewick site, it's almost always a stale session token — the gateway rotates them faster than the docs imply. Re-auth, retry once, then give up and surface the error; don't loop. Door actuation calls are rate-limited per kiosk, not per user. Your plugin sandbox should mirror these configuration values exactly.

config for bahop-baduf:
[kasion]
team = lamath
access_code = ac_d807e5
host = kasion.paliqcloud.corp
port = 4000
owner = julix.tamvan
peer = frair.qorvelsoft.local

Ticket DRW-0412: the credentials vault for the Tessel diagram editor's undo/redo history store is locked after three failed rotations. Reviewers can't verify the command-stack replay fix without read access. Redo branches are untested until this clears. To unlock the vault, use the recovery passphrase recorded immediately below this ticket description.

vault phrase of haweg-kaweg = fenok-pelox-gilys-novdor-gileth

Handover — Top Floor Quiet Room

Priya, the quiet room on level 9 at Calder House is now bookable again after the ventilation fix. Please keep the blinds down until the glare film arrives, and log any booking clashes with facilities. The door lock was rekeyed on Tuesday, so use the new code below.

badge for fajog-fahap: bdg-G-50

# Brindlepay Points Ledger — prod env
# On-call: do not edit without a change ticket.
# Workers crash-loop if any value below is missing.
# LEDGER_DB_HOST / LEDGER_DB_NAME: primary only, never the replica.
# ACCRUAL_BATCH_SIZE: keep at 500 unless backlog exceeds 1h.
# Rotations happen first Monday of the month; restart both workers after.
# The signing credential the ledger uses to authorize balance writes goes on the next line:

vault entry, yadug-yahig: VAULT_KEY8=0123db84

## Password Reset Revamp — Rollout Check

The new reset flow in Vellum Gate issues single-use tokens hashed with a per-tenant salt and expires them after ten minutes. Before approving, verify the token table enforces the unique constraint and that old plaintext tokens were purged. To inspect the token store directly, connect using the credentials below.

replica DSN, bagaf-bagep: mssql://praion_svc:7RJjXrE@db-3c46.halixcorp.internal:5432/zorix